Resumen
Integrating culture in the classroom provides the opportunity to contextualize the learning process while students interact in real situation where language is used, to develop the language skills, to construct meanings and reflect critically, to consider their reality and evaluate it in the light of another culture. Those aspects made us reflect about the role of cultural artifacts in the development of intercultural awareness in ninth graders and guided us to carry out this qualitative action research that allowed us to identify students’ critical reflections, their development of own critical points of view and proposals to improve or change their reality. The data gathered through the interviews, the teachers’ journals and students´ products, revealed students’ reflection around topics such as, the influence of globalization and violence in relation to culture, the lack of environmental care, status quo, corruption and poverty, which guided them to reflect critically and come up with proposals to face these aspects.
